Title:Substantially non-aqueous foamable petrolatum based pharmaceutical and cosmetic compositions and their uses
Abstract: The present invention relates to stable substantially non-aqueous, non-alcoholic, non-silicone, foamable carrier compositions comprising petrolatum or mixtures thereof, at least one foam agent, at least one propellant, and with and without the addition of an active agent. The formulations may contain a solvent substantially miscible therein. The present invention further provides a method of treating, alleviating or preventing a disorder of mammalian subject in need thereof, comprising administering the above-mentioned compositions to an afflicted target site of said mammalian subject.

Claims:1. A foamable composition comprising: a foamable carrier and at least one liquefied or compressed gas propellant, the foamable carrier comprising: (1) a petrolatum or mixtures thereof at a concentration of about 50% to about 95% by weight of the foamable carrier; (2) a solvent substantially miscible in the petrolatum at a concentration of 0% to about 50% by weight of the foamable carrier; and (3) a foam adjuvant comprising a fatty alcohol and either a surfactant or a surfactant system at a concentration of about 0.1% to about 20% by weight of the foamable carrier; wherein the surfactant is selected from the group consisting of a polyoxyethylene fatty acid ester, a polyoxyethylene alkylyl ether, a sucrose ester, a monoglyceride, a diglyceride, glucose methyl stearate, methyl glucose sesquistearate, polyglyceryl 10 laurate, sodium stearyl phtalmate and a mixture of any two or more thereof; or wherein the surfactant system is a combination of at least two surfactants selected from the group consisting of at least two polyoxyethylene alkyl ethers, steareth 2 and steareth 20, steareth 2 and Steareth 21, polyoxyethylene (40) stearate and polyoxyethylene (100) stearate, a combination of sucrose esters, sucrose stearate and sucrose distearate, and glyceryl stearate and PEG-100 stearate; wherein the composition is non-aqueous; wherein the composition does not contain a sorbitan fatty acid ester; wherein the ratio of the foamable carrier to the propellant ranges from about 100:10 to about 100:35; and wherein the composition is stored in a pressurized container and upon release expands to form a breakable foam.
